Abstract

Un sistema automatizado (25) para retirar y/o implantar unidades foliculares, que comprende: un brazo móvil (27); una herramienta (32, 36, 38, 200, 202) ubicada en el brazo móvil (27); una o más cámaras (28) montadas en el brazo móvil (27); un procesador configurado para recibir y procesar imágenes obtenidas por la una o más cámaras (28); y un controlador asociado operativamente con el procesador y configurado para posicionar el brazo móvil (27) en base, al menos en parte, a imágenes procesadas obtenidas por la una o más cámaras (28); en donde el brazo móvil (27) es maniobrable de manera que la herramienta (32, 36, 38, 200, 202) puede posicionarse en una orientación deseada en relación con una superficie que contiene unidades foliculares, y en donde la una o más cámaras (28) se configuran para obtener imágenes usando luz de diferentes longitudes de onda y en donde el procesador se configura para substraer y/o combinar las imágenes durante el procesamiento de imagen para visualizar una porción de un folículo piloso debajo de la superficie.An automated system (25) for removing and / or implanting follicular units, comprising: a mobile arm (27); a tool (32, 36, 38, 200, 202) located in the movable arm (27); one or more cameras (28) mounted on the movable arm (27); a processor configured to receive and process images obtained by the one or more cameras (28); and a controller operatively associated with the processor and configured to position the mobile arm (27) based, at least in part, on processed images obtained by the one or more cameras (28); wherein the movable arm (27) is maneuverable so that the tool (32, 36, 38, 200, 202) can be positioned in a desired orientation in relation to a surface containing follicular units, and where the one or more cameras (28) are configured to obtain images using light of different wavelengths and wherein the processor is configured to subtract and / or combine the images during image processing to visualize a portion of a hair follicle below the surface.
